Leaders have the power to create a better world. Have you ever reflected upon what that really means?
This month as I #pauseforreflection, I’m reflecting on the use of power amongst the so-called leaders of the world. I’m exploring the notion of power and how that translates when one is appointed a leader. As Martin Luther King Jr. so eloquently said, power is simply “the ability to achieve purpose” and he insisted that it be used towards the growth of love and justice. He went on to say that power “is the strength required to bring about social, political or economic changes.” What true power is not about is having power ‘over’ others.

A true and grounded leader is one that has a special power within, to enable others and understand what it is to maintain the dignity of all those with whom they live, work and play. To maintain the integrity and honour the land and space in which they work. It takes a big person, a special person and indeed a wise person to be truly powerful. One that recognises that leadership is both sacred and a privilege. The ego-trip that comes with having power over others, ambition, a grand title, social status etc is secondary to the responsibilities that come with leadership and the ability to empower and enable those around you to thrive.
When someone steps into leadership, they are entrusted with guiding others, bringing their people along the journey, ensuring they flourish and connect with the purpose of what they are working towards...that feeling of belonging. It also means showing vulnerability at appropriate times and dealing with scarcity as it arises. As Richard Rohr so wisely puts it “When we haven’t experienced or don’t trust our…power within, we are either afraid of power or we exert too much of it over others.”
Brene Brown says “Today, we are surrounded by examples of so-called “leadership” that create division and hurt, and use cruelty and chaos to distract us from a real lack of courage, discipline, and accountability. This approach of power-over leadership is destabilizing and exhausting.”
Burnout, detachment, and mistrust are the fruits of leadership that is transactional, reactive, ego-driven or insufficiently compassionate. When leaders lose sight of the ‘human’ behind the work, focused more on ambition and the power that leadership brings, workplaces become brutal, inhumane, rife with burnout, devoid of creativity and engagement. Sound familiar? That power does real and often long-term harm.
